Canterbury Price Summary

Service Low Average High
Full Bathroom Renovation £4,395 £6,840 £11,725
Install a Shower Enclosure £585 £975 £1,515
Install a Bath £490 £780 £1,370

Prices include labour and materials. VAT may apply. Based on South East regional pricing.

What Affects Bathroom Fitter Costs in Canterbury?

The South East has a mix of housing styles, from Victorian and Edwardian semis to 1930s suburban developments and modern estates. In and around Canterbury, many properties in areas near Surrey and Kent vary in age and condition. Older properties with original features typically cost more for bathroom fitter work due to additional preparation and access challenges.

The South East sits above the national average for trade costs, influenced by proximity to London and the generally higher cost of living. Labour rates in Canterbury are typically 2% below the UK average. Despite this, there's a strong supply of qualified bathroom fitter professionals across the region. Prices can vary 30-50% between different tradespeople for the same job, so getting multiple quotes is essential.

What you pay for bathroom fitter work in Canterbury depends on the complexity of the job, the materials used, and the condition of your property. Older detached and semi-detached homes often present more challenges that add to the cost. For larger jobs, expect to pay £4,885 to £12,215 for wet room conversion in Canterbury. Coastal properties in the South East may face additional considerations that affect pricing.

When getting quotes in Canterbury, aim for at least three from different qualified professionals. Ask each one to visit and assess the work rather than quoting over the phone. A good bathroom fitter will check the existing setup, identify complications, and provide a detailed cost breakdown. Be wary of quotes that seem significantly cheaper — they may be cutting corners on materials or quality. Always check qualifications, insurance and recent reviews.

How much does a bathroom fitter cost in Canterbury in 2026?
Full Bathroom Renovation in Canterbury typically costs between £4,395 and £11,725, with the average being around £6,840. Prices vary depending on the scope of work, materials used, and the specific requirements of your property.
Are bathroom fitter prices cheaper in Canterbury than London?
Yes. Canterbury bathroom fitter costs are typically 2% below the national average, while London prices run around 24% above it. For full bathroom renovation, you could save over £1,860 compared to the same job in London.
How do I find a good bathroom fitter in Canterbury?
Get at least three quotes from different tradespeople, check recent reviews, and ask whether the quote includes VAT and everything you need. A detailed written quote that breaks down all costs is a good sign. Always check qualifications, insurance and recent reviews before hiring.
What affects bathroom fitter prices in Canterbury?
The main factors are the scope and complexity of what you need, the options and products chosen, and local market rates. Canterbury rates are 2% below the national average. Getting multiple quotes is the best way to ensure a fair price.
Do bathroom fitter prices include materials in Canterbury?
The prices shown on this page include all typical costs. However, when getting real quotes, always confirm what is and isn't included. Some tradespeople break out costs separately, while others give an all-in price. Ask for a detailed breakdown before agreeing to any work.
